My current camp works on a scheduled day. We divide the day into 9 45 minute periods and then an afternoon snack (the parents pick up their children at this time) I should note that we are a day camp.

I've been at this camp for 10 years now and am sick of the typical block schedule program. We have 4 days (A day through D day). If Monday is an A Day, Friday will also be an A day. The next week Monday is a B day, Friday will also be a B day. On Fridays we have a shortened schedule and do an afternoon show.

What I am trying to get at is does anyone have any ideas on how to switch things up? Sure I can play 50 different games on the basketball court but I'm thinking of something on a bigger scale.

I heard of a program where the counselors had specialties and kids of any gender/age would be able to sign up and spend an afternoon doing something interesting to them.
